Output 81fc57a2b9d6413c91e7bcb26e3577271cc35b5d20db28b54d331a66c17c1d20:6

value
128148836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ac58e71052bb584078a4e6df47d86b9526dafdbb OP_EQUAL
address
MPcSxV7LqyD123k8rjthoWc4LaFwpuFSAi
transaction
81fc57a2b9d6413c91e7bcb26e3577271cc35b5d20db28b54d331a66c17c1d20
spent
true